So, I was taken seriously by the rheumatologist! He thinks the extreme joint/bone pain and weakness I've been experiencing might be due to the fact that my vitamin D is extremely low still. I had it checked back in December and it was low (don't recall the numbers...), and I was put on prescription vit. D - 50,000 units once a week.
Well, after eight weeks of that, my vit. D hasn't really increased. He said he has another gastric bypass patient who needs to be on a MAINTENANCE dose of 50,000 units three times a week. Whew! So, he wrote me a prescription for 50,000 units of vitamin D to take twice a week.
So, if you've had a gastric bypass, please get your vitamin D levels checked, as well as your ferritin (iron stores)!! I'm due to have a bone scan done in two weeks, I may have osteomalacia.
